Our Story

The Japanese Art Society of America (JASA), founded in 1973, began as the Ukiyo-e Society of America, uniting collectors of Japanese prints. Over the years, JASA has evolved to promote the study and appreciation of all aspects of Japanese art and culture, providing a vibrant platform for members to share ideas through lectures, seminars, and events.

Impact

JASA has made significant strides in the art community, organizing acclaimed exhibitions like 'Meiji Modern: Fifty Years of New Japan' and earning accolades for its publications, including the prestigious Donald Keene Prize for the Promotion of Japanese Culture. The organization engages a diverse audience nationally and internationally through its impactful events and publications.
